Psychologists to review stance on gays (AP)
AP – The American Psychological Association is embarking on the first review of its 10-year-old policy on counseling gays and lesbians, a step that gay-rights activists hope will end with a denunciation of any attempt by therapists to change sexual orientation. Cigarette Smoking May Lower Parkinson’s Risk (HealthDay)
healthDay – TUESDAY, July 10 (healthDay News) — Long-term and current smokers have a lower risk of Parkinson’s disease than the general population, researchers say in a report that confirms previous observations that people with Parkinson’s disease were less likely to be smokers.
